The following is attributable to Spokesperson Matthew Miller:
Secretary of State Antony J. Blinken spoke today with Israeli President Isaac Herzog and Foreign Minister Eli Cohen. Secretary Blinken reiterated his condolences for the victims of the terrorist attacks against Israel and condemned those attacks in the strongest terms. The Secretary reaffirmed the United States’ solidarity with the government and people of Israel. Secretary Blinken also discussed measures to bolster Israel’s security. The Secretary underscored the United States’ unwavering support for Israel’s right to defend itself.
